Full Description
The book explores the IoT landscape, focusing on Sensor Technologies and Wireless Sensor Communications. It discusses challenges in establishing interconnected sensors, network connectivity, longevity, and strategies for sustaining sensor networks in dynamic industrial environments. The book also discusses issues like tracking objects, geo-location, and network coverage optimization and highlights the impact of Artificial Intelligence in sensor networks and the synergies between sensor technologies and wireless communications in Industry 5.0.
Sensor Technologies and Wireless Communications in Industry 5.0: A Solution for Smart Manufacturing provides a thorough examination of the Internet of Things (IoT), with a specific focus on sensor technologies and wireless sensor communications. It delves into the latest advancements in sensor precision, communication protocols, and real-world applications, offering readers cutting-edge insights into the rapidly evolving IoT landscape. Recognizing the interdisciplinary nature of IoT, this book serves as a bridge between technology, engineering, and data science. It aligns itself with the industry 5.0 paradigm and features contributions from top researchers in the field. By anticipating emerging trends and future directions within the IoT field, this book provides readers with valuable insights into the potential trajectories of sensor technologies and wireless communications.
Designed as a research tool and an educational resource for academic institutions, this book is essential for researchers, students, and educators seeking up-to-date information on IoT technologies.
